Two Indian Beaches Get Blue Flag Certification
Recently, the Blue Flag certification has been accorded to two Indian beaches - Minicoy Thundi Beach and Kadmat Beach. Both the beaches are in Lakshadweep. This takes the number of beaches certified under the Blue Flag certification to 12.
Minicoy Thundi Beach
- It is one of the most pristine and picturesque beaches in the Lakshadweep archipelago where white sand is lined by the turquoise-blue water of the lagoon. It is a paradise for swimmers and tourists alike.
Kadmat Beach
